Ph.D. in Applied Sciences in Engineering
Computer Simulations
Mathematical modeling, development of numerical models and computer simulations of problems from solid and fluid mechanics, acoustics and coupled phenomena, transport processes in rocks, electromagnetism, piezoelectric systems, intelligent materials, and metamaterials.Applications: mechanical engineering, aerospace, biomechanics, geological applications (underground transport, radioactive waste disposal sites, underground gas storage, geothermal energy)
Physics and optics
Research and development of methods in the field of optical measurements, interferometry, digital holography and microscopy, laser technology, compressed sensing, optical measurements in fluid mechanics.Applications: high.performance laser systems, cosmic technology, optical detection of chemical matter, ultraprecise measurement of distance, shape, and vibration, new methods for image recording and processing, 2D and 3D measurement of the refraction index, nondestructive testing
Material engineering
Piezoelectric and ferroelectric materials, intelligent materials and metamaterials, nanofibers and nanostructures, filtration, and membrane technology.Applications: intelligent sensors, actuators, piezoelectric resonators, and micromechanical systems, particle filtration, wastewater treatment, tissue engineering
Key Facts
FACULTY: Faculty of Mechatronics
LANGUAGE OF INSTRUCTION: English
ELIGIBILITY:
Recognized tertiary education (Master’s degree) as prescribed by Act. No. 49/2009, Coll.
Entrance examination
English level B2.
The applicant should have a background in physics, mathematics, mechanical or software engineering. The applicant should agree with the supervisor of his/her future thesis prior to submitting his/her application form
DURATION: 4 years
FEE / ACADEMIC YEAR: USD 2000
APPLICATION FEE: CZK 2000 / USD 100
